About

Dominique Bonne is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cell Biology and Physi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Dominique Bonne has authored 10 papers receiving a total of 464 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Cell Biology and 3 papers in Physiology. Recurrent topics in Dominique Bonne’s work include Microtubule and mitosis dynamics (4 papers),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(3 papers) and Pancreatic Islet Dysfunction and Regeneration (2 papers). Dominique Bonne is often cited by papers focused on Microtubule and mitosis dynamics (4 papers), Neuroendocrine regulation and behavior (3 papers) and Pancreatic Islet Dysfunction and Regeneration (2 papers). Dominique Bonne collaborates with scholars based in France. Dominique Bonne's co-authors include Dominique Pantaloni, Catherine Heusèle, C. Simon, Paul A. Cohen, Omrane Belhadj, Maryse Camier, P. Fromageot, Joël Bockaert, Fabrice Agou and Anna Karlsson and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Biochemistry and Biochemical and Biophysical Research Communications.
